Closed-down care home, Merok Park, rated “inadequate”

Independent Age

1 min read Partner content

Closed-down care home, Merok Park, rated inadequate response from Independent Age.

Simon Bottery, Director of Policy at Independent Age, said:

“It's essential we tackle the unacceptable care of the sort that was discovered at Merok Park. There is no excuse for the neglect and ill-treatment that residents suffered. We want the CQC to review and learn any lessons from its decision to immediately close Merok Park, which caused great distress to the residents. We would also like the CQC to consider having teams of experienced care managers who could go in and run a home in need of urgent action.”
